Function / Position Summary

To build and maintain a high-quality scholastic bowl team, focusing on best-practice, student-focused instruction and providing opportunities for students.

Job Duties / Responsibilities
  • Implement researched-based instructional strategies that engage all students, differentiating to accommodate a range of ability levels, and acknowledging a variety of cultural backgrounds in order to support student learning and growth.
  • Communicate effectively with parents, students, administrators, teacher colleagues, and community leaders.
  • Maintain high expectations for student achievement and behavior and motivate students to work to their highest potential.
  • Maintain equipment associated with the activity.
  • Demonstrate prompt and regular attendance.
  • Create an environment conducive to learning and appropriate for the physical, social, and emotional development of students.
  • Cultivate a positive, harassment free, instructional culture which motivates students through the use of effective communication and constructive feedback.
  • Take all necessary and reasonable precautions to protect students, equipment, materials, and facilities.
  • Apply and enforce student discipline in accordance with the Student Code of Conduct and appropriate student handbook.
  • 6 District, Conference, or Regional Contests
  • IHSA State Series, as applicable
  • Attendance at UEC Activities Summit
  • Attendance at Freshman Orientation
  • Manage Finances and Administrative Paperwork for the Organization
  • 40 hours of meetings/practices
